DC Kupwara reviews progress of languishing projects

Sets timeline for completion of 162

Kupwara, May 16: The District Development Commissioner (DDC) Kupwara, Khalid Jahangir Monday convened a meeting of concerned officers to review the pace of progress of projects being constructed under the Languishing Projects Programme (LPP).
The meeting discussed threadbare various issues pertaining to timeline and quality standard of the projects.
The DDC took detailed review of all projects one by one and received feedback on the status of the projects. He was informed that 162 projects costing Rs.417.17 crore have been approved under the Languishing Programme, out of which 47 projects have been completed. While 99 projects are under execution and the rest of the 16 have to be taken up.
The meeting was informed that the projects which are under execution include roads and buildings, water supply schemes, health centres, school buildings etc.
Addressing the meeting, the DDC directed the executing agencies to speed up the developmental tempo in the district and ensure completion of all ongoing works within the stipulated timeframe.
The DDC directed concerned officers to complete all projects by the end of the current financial year and gave different timelines for different projects.
Khalid Jahangir nominated District Statistical & Evaluation Officer Kupwara for monitoring of works for its completion. He further directed executing agencies to incur financial expenditure as per guidelines of the Languishing Projects Programme.
The DDC made all the executing agencies personally responsible for monitoring of works and getting forest clearance wherever required as per norms.
The DDC directed district officers to visit border and remote areas like Karnah, Keran, Machill, Jamagund and Kumkadi in groups on rotation basis along with supporting staff to resolve public grievances and developmental issues. For this, he directed JD Planning to issue a Calendar of officers as per roaster.
The meeting was attended by JD Planning, all Superintendent Engineers, Executive Engineers and other.
